О продуктах ExaGear

Материал из Exagear International
Перейти к навигации Перейти к поиску

ExaGear - серия коммерческих программ созданных в 2013 году российской компанией Eltechs для трансляции x86_64 инструкций в ARMv6, ARMv7, ARMv8 для запуска в контейнере Linux приложений и игр от Windows используя Wine - свободную реализацию Windows API.

История компании и программы

Компания Eltechs была создана в 2012 году в городе Москва, Россия. Известно, что команду возглавял человек с псевдонимом "Armmaster" 15 апреля 2014 года на Android был представлен Heroes 3 Runner, программа которая позволяла запустить и играть в Heroes 3 на Android путём трансляции x86 в ARM. В том же 2014 году Heroes 3 Runner был переименован в ExaGear Strategies'. ExaGear RPG вышел в Beta тестирование 3 ноября 2014 года. Он был предназначен для запуска игр Fallout 1,2, M&M 6,7,8. 2 ноября 2014 года вышел Exagear Desktop: программа для запуска x86 Linux, Windows приложений (с помощью Wine) на ARM GNU/Linux платформах. С 2013 по 2019 вышло много новых версий, проект развивался и становился стабильнее. GPU эмулировался програмнными методами, поддержки OpenGL не было. В 2017 году выходит Exagear Windows Emulator - версия Exagear с новым на тот момент Wine 3.0, для запуска кроме как игр ещё и приложений Windows на Android. Название "Windows Emulator" не соотвествует действительности, настоящий Windows не эмулировался, там был Wine - свободная реализация Windows API.

Прекращение разработки и продажа проекта

28 февраля 2019 года Eltechs прекратила поддержку Exagear и удалила все приложения из Google Play, проект был закрыт. В октябре 2020 Eltechs продала ExaGear компании Huawei, и проект был возобновлён под маркой "ExaGear Huawei". Была добавлена поддержка x86_64 архитектуры. Новая версия работает только на продуктах Huawei, и в массовую продажу не поступала.

Сайт компании Eltechs в марте 2019 года.

Продолжение развития энтузиастами в 2019-2022 годах.

В 2019-2020 годах в Exagear силами энтузиастов была добавлена поддержка программного 3D ускорения, что положило начало разработке базового 3D ускорения путём адаптации virgl-renderer на Android. В апреле 2021 человек под ником alexvorxx выпускает пост на 4PDA про VirGL Overlay который был разработан пользователем mittorn в Exagear. Это ознаменует начало поддержки 3D ускорения в Exagear. На тот момент с ним большинство игр работали нестабильно а в тех которые работали зачастую были графические артефакты, также требовались root права, и поддерживались только GPU Adreno. Летом 2021 выходит версия без root, улучшается работа игр, уменьшается кол-во графических багов, добавлена поддержка графических процессоров Mali, В конце 2021 китайские энтузиасты выпускают Exagear с VirtIO-GPU: VirGL но с рендером на базе новых драйверов Turnip+Zink для Adreno 618+. Уже в январе 2022 alexvorxx выпускает модификацию кеша на базе стандартного от Eltechs, который использует GPU напрямую без VirGL, используя только Turnip+Zink В том же январе 2022 выходит новое удобное, но пока что нестабильное управление Input Bridge от DotNetBurst (разработка прекращена 24 февраля 2022 года)

Галерея